Geography
Localisation
Laroque-des-Albères is located in the canton of Vallespir-Albères and in the arrondissement of Céret.

Puig Neulós (french: Pic du Néoulous) is the highest mountain of Albera Range, an eastern prolongation of the Pyrenees in Catalonia, between France and Spain. It has an elevation of 1,256 metres above sea level.
